International Forum at the International Federation of Red Cross and Red Crescent Societies in Geneva
Dr. Aleksandra Djurić Milovanović, Principal Research Associate at the Institute for Balkan Studies of the Serbian Academy of Sciences and Arts (SASA), participated as a member of the organizational team of the International Dialogue Centre KAICIID (Lisbon) at the 6th European Policy Dialogue Forum, held in Geneva from 11–13 November 2025. The Forum took place at the headquarters of the International Federation of Red Cross and Red Crescent Societies (IFRC) and brought together more than 120 participants from international organizations, the academic community, young leaders, and representatives of religious communities. This year's Forum focused on the theme “Social Cohesion in Changing Climates: Fostering Inclusive Paths to Equity in Europe.” Dr. Djurić Milovanović spoke at the Forum’s opening session, highlighting the importance of interreligious dialogue in strengthening social cohesion in Europe.
